Hotel Politeama

Hotel Politeama

10/10 Excellent
"We booked a suite with wraparound balcony. Suite was lovely, cannot fault it at all. Views over Palermo were amazing and when sleeping the windows blocked out the noise of the bustling city. Maids came when needed and did a fantastic job. All the staff were friendly and helpful. Really enjoyed the continental breakfast selection. Location was perfect, not far from the historical centre and massimo teatro but far enough away for anyone wanting a slightly quieter base to explore. Palermo is a great city. It’s gritty in places, but the architecture, streets and piazza’s are also very beautiful. Restaurants and bars we went to were excellent. The people couldn’t be more friendlier, especially when they saw we were making a little effort to speak basic Italian (albeit poorly!). Although most spoke excellent English. One point I would make, it was extremely hot (early Sept) and when going back we would visit later in year (October). The hotel does have (much-needed) aircon which meant heat was only an issue when outside. Overall, brilliant city break and the hotel helped make it an unforgettable trip. Grazie mille!!"
